Fashion Finds No Favor in Your Heart
Fashion finds no favor in your heart,
Intimidated by a classic grace.
For life, to be worth living, is an art
That wears its inner beauty on its face,
Yielding little to its time and place.
There is a definition to your soul,
Hard-derived, not easily applied,
Remnant of a once-resplendent whole
Ebbed long ago with some receding tide,
Enduring as your taste, your truth, your guide.
